Puede crear reglas de mapeo para traducir sus tablas relacionales a colecciones de MongoDB. Puede crear reglas de mapeo desde Relational o encabezados MongoDB del panel del modelo de esquema.
Pasos
Complete los siguientes pasos para crear una regla de mapeo.
Editar la estrategia de manejo de claves.
Modifique la estrategia de gestión de claves haciendo clic en el icono del panel de campo. La estrategia de claves predeterminada es autogeneratedLa selección de una estrategia de gestión de claves se refleja inmediatamente en el proyecto. Si ha editado alguna clave de la colección, es posible que esos cambios se pierdan al cambiar la estrategia de gestión de claves.
Para obtener más información sobre las estrategias de manejo de claves, consulte Opciones de manejo de claves.
Definir opciones para la nueva regla de mapeo.
Al definir la regla de mapeo, puedes:
Cambiar el nombre de la colección.
Para cambiar el nombre de la colección, haz clic en el cuadro de texto Name e introduce el nuevo nombre. Haz clic fuera del cuadro de texto para guardar el cambio. Si el nombre ya está en uso, recibirás un error de validación.
Cambiar los nombres de los campos.
Incluya o excluya un campo de su trabajo de migración haciendo clic en el ícono junto al nombre del campo.
(Opcional) Seleccione un tipo BSON o establezca reglas de manejo de valores nulos para su regla de mapeo.
Haga clic en el icono junto al campo que desea personalizar.
Seleccione un BSON type.
Seleccione una opción Null handling.
Insert as null: conserva los valores nulos y los valores nulos se insertan en su colección de destino.
Omit: omite cualquier valor nulo y los valores nulos no se insertan en la colección de destino.
Puede ver los Original name y Original type de un campo en el menú de campos personalizados expandido.
Nota
Para obtener más detalles sobre la personalización de campos y las conversiones de tipos de datos,consulte personalizaciones de campos.
Obtén más información
Para obtener más información sobre cómo administrar reglas de mapeo, consulte: